A Bay Springs High School student was arrested Tuesday night at a basketball game in Enterprise.

The arrest came after an investigation into some cash and cell phones being stolen from the Enterprise boys' locker room Tuesday. One of the cell phones has not been recovered.

The 16-year-old, whose name was not released due to his age, faces a charge of petit larceny.

"The case will be presented to the youth court in Clarke County," said Sheriff Todd Kemp. "He will face those charges here in Clarke County in the youth court system here."

It is unclear if the student was a member of or associated with the Bay Springs basketball team. Bay Springs chose not to comment on the situation.

Enterprise athletic director Joel Speed says officials from the other school have been totally cooperative throughout the investigation.
